Department of Health • http://exerciserx.cheu.gov.hk • The website is developed by DH to go with a health promotion project, the Exercise Prescription Project • Aims at promoting physical activity among members of the public • Contains health information for the health professionals and the general public • Acts as a platform for promoting exercise events organized by the NGOs

Leisure and Cultural Services Department • http://www.lcsd.gov.hk • Aims to provide quality leisure and cultural services • Organizes diversified recreational and sports activities • This website disseminates the latest information on the activities and programmes organized by LCSD • Various electronic services are also available for the convenience in booking the sports venues and making appointments for exercise events
